Remove hardcoded "fission" namespace in various places.
Remove etcd deployment and service, since we use K8s APIs now.
Add ClusterRoleBinding for the fission service account, to allow fission components to access TPRs. We currently make the service account a cluster admin. This is more permissive than it should be; we should define a specific role for just fission resources.
Improve fission helm chart; split it into "fission core" and "fission all". fission-core is the minimal install, and fission-all will have all the bells and whistles.

Primarily this involved removing the release namespace, which is
controlled by helm. If you want resources in a namespace you set
--namespace= with helm install, anything else leaves helm unable
to properly manage the resources.
I think the functions namespace won't work either on a delete.
Remove our non-standard namespace variable and use .Release.Namespace
to put fission deployments and services into.
(We still need the functionNamespace parameter, to customize what
namespace fission puts functions into.)
